1.19 Appendix A. Specific Camera / Sensor Data 179
Mode Description
Continuous Free running, no external trigger signal needed.
OnDemand Image acquisition triggered by command (software trigger).
OnLowLevel As long as trigger signal is Low camera acquires images with own timing.
OnHighLevel As long as trigger signal is High camera acquires images with own timing.
OnFallingEdge Each falling edge of trigger signal acquires one image.
OnRisingEdge Each rising edge of trigger signal acquires one image.
OnHighExpose Each rising edge of trigger signal acquires one image, exposure time corresponds to pulse
width.

Note
Trigger modes which use an external input (ctmOnLowLevel, ctmOnHighLevel, ctmOnRisingEdge,
ctmOnFallingEdge) will use digital input 0 as input for the trigger signal. Input 0 is not restricted to
the trigger function. It can always also be used as general purpose digital input. The input switching
threshold of all inputs can be programmed with write_dac(level_in_mV). The best is to set this to the
half of the input voltage. So for example if you apply a 24V switching signal to the digital inputs set the
threshold to 12000 mV.

1.19.1.2.2.3 Readout
When integration is finished, the image is transferred to hidden storage cells on the CCD. Image data is then shifted
out line-by-line and transferred to memory. Shifting out non active lines takes tvshift, while shifting out active lines
will consume t
readline
. The number of active pixels per line will not have any impact on readout speed.
